Day Without a Gay (Lesbian/Bi/Trans/Queer/Intersex) is coming up December 10th!
What: A rally at 24th & Mission, followed by a march up Valencia to the SF LGBT Center (Market & Octavia).
Who: Assemblyman Tom Ammiano;Andrea Shorter, the campaign director of And Marriage for All; Renee Saucedo, Founder of INS Watch; Cat Kim, organizer of Join The Impact SF; Gregg Cassin, Inspirational Speaker.
When: Wednesday, Dec. 10, 2008, 6:00 P.M.
Where: 24th and Mission St., San Francisco, CA [BART: 24th & Mission]
How: RSVP to the Facebook event at Day Without A Gay – San Francisco. And please pass this message to everyone!
Why: To show support for American civil rights and equality for all, including gays, lesbians, bisexuals, transsexuals, queers, and intersexuals.
